Triple Integrals

  • No different than a double integral, other than the fact that you need to integrate three times instead of two
  • Unfortunately, there isn’t a good geometric interpretation. (4D ish…)
  • We are integrating in terms of volume (dzdydx)

The trickiest part of these questions is defining the initial volume

A couple of things to note

  • To find a point of intersection, set both functions equal to each other
  • And make the equation in terms of what you are solving for
